.chat-action-bar[data-v-dccfb83e]{font-family:Inter,-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,sans-serif}.chat-action-bar[data-v-dccfb83e] .custom-textarea{font-family:inherit;font-size:16px;line-height:1.5}.chat-action-bar[data-v-dccfb83e] .custom-textarea{scrollbar-color:var(--color-border) transparent;scrollbar-width:thin}.chat-action-bar[data-v-dccfb83e] .custom-textarea::-webkit-scrollbar{height:6px;width:6px}.chat-action-bar[data-v-dccfb83e] .custom-textarea::-webkit-scrollbar-track{background:transparent;border-radius:4px}.chat-action-bar[data-v-dccfb83e] .custom-textarea::-webkit-scrollbar-thumb{background-color:var(--color-border);border-radius:4px}.chat-action-bar[data-v-dccfb83e] .custom-textarea::-webkit-scrollbar-thumb:hover{background-color:var(--color-muted)}.chat-action-bar[data-v-dccfb83e] .textarea-wrapper{min-height:40px!important}.send-btn[data-v-dccfb83e]{align-items:center;background:linear-gradient(180deg,#538cf0,#4cb4ff);border:none;border-radius:50%;color:#fff;cursor:pointer;display:flex;flex-shrink:0;height:36px;justify-content:center;transition:all .2s ease;width:36px}.send-btn[data-v-dccfb83e]:hover:not(:disabled){opacity:.85;transform:scale(1.05)}.send-btn[data-v-dccfb83e]:disabled{background:#9ca3af;cursor:not-allowed;opacity:.4}.send-btn.is-loading[data-v-dccfb83e]{background:linear-gradient(180deg,#ef4444,#f87171)}.send-btn.is-loading[data-v-dccfb83e]:hover:not(:disabled){opacity:.85}
